Bertha Clinton, nee Wiersema, 87, passed away September 30, 2005. Beloved wife of the late Leslie Clinton; loving mother of James (Karen) and Ruth Gehrke; grandmother of James (Diana), Julie (Barry) Carlson, Steven (Karen), Eric, Allison, Amy, Holly Marback, the late Beth (Chris) Cress, Clinton (Cynthia) Gehrke, Clayton Gehrke; and proud greatgrandmother of 12; and great-great-grandmother of two. Bertha is survived by sisters Freda Stevens of Titusville, FL, and Alice Schwer of Deming, NM, and brother Henry Wiersema of Kenosha, WI. She was a charter member of Community Presbyterian Church in Lombard. She loved to play the piano, often playing at church and Moose Lodge events. Bertha was an avid reader, loved puzzles and baseball. A retired bookkeeper, she stayed mentally sharp through her retirement years by doing freelance bookkeeping work for several local trade unions and working crossword puzzles.
